WebMay 6, 2024 · Social engineering is the psychological manipulation of people into performing actions or divulging confidential information. Cyber criminals use social engineering to commit fraud online. Platforms such as online dating sites provide opportunities to initiate conversations with potential victims. Overarching best security practices WebNov 29, 2024 · A vast amount of research has demonstrated the emotional and psychological impacts of being criminally victimized ( Burgess, 1975; Lurigio, 1987 ). Such effects include indicators of distress such as anxiety, somatization, anger, and low mood ( Dignan, 2004; Ruback & Thompson, 2001 ).

WebJun 27, 2024 · Pfleeger and Pfleeger (2003) presents its own set of four security principles. They are, briefly, easiest penetration, weakest link, adequate protection, and effectiveness. These principles apply to a broader level of security thinking than Saltzer and Schroeder design principles.
